717 Car Audio recently attended the Bantam Jeep Heritage Festival in Butler PA. Stephanie Stryjwski and Jeremy Lease traveled west to just outside Pittsburgh, a trip of nearly 300 miles pulling 2 trailers. The 40’ trailer was for the large MB Quart tent, booth set up gear, inventory and supplies plus accommodations for the weekend. The 20’ trailer hauled The Pink Jeep and more inventory for sale. Shop Dog Blue was along on the trip too.
Scott Wagner provided event recap details. “The Jeep Heritage Festivval was an amzaing event. Stephanie and Jeremy were totally slammed every day. They made lots of sales for Jeepers rides ad sold a ton of custom T-Shirts that Stephanie produces with an associated business. Three Jeep owners, from close to our store who attended the event, actually brought their Jeeps in for systems right after returning from the Jeep Festival.”


The 717 Car Audio Jeep features bright pink graphics with a ‘Fight Like A Girl’ message for all to see. The back of the Pink Jeep is undergoing work on a Massive build with 24,000 watts of Girl Power to drive sales at 717 at 717 Car Audio.
Frankie Mark, 12volt Marketing Group, is the area rep and worked with 717 Car Audio for the MB Quart tent at the event. “It’s so great to see active 12volt retailers going the extra mile, many miles in this case, to showcase 12volt products to consumers…and importantly generate sales.”

Sanford Sound held their first car audio show at the company’s new location in Sanford ME on Saturday 19th. “Our new store has been open just over a year. In spite of the Pandemic business has been very strong. With COVID restrictions easing we wanted to get the ball rolling again with car shows to create excitement in our market. The event drew over 30 competitors plus more cars demoing systems. In all we had over 100 people on site. The North American Decibel League was on site and one competitor hit 164dB with NADBL’s Chris Johnson judging and behind the meter,” owner Jack Bogard related.



There is an open field adjacent to the new Sanford Sound location that worked out nicely for competitors to position their vehicles.
Continuing, Bogard stated “The car show and NADBL event was a great trial run for our upcoming annual Show N’ Shine on Sunday, July 25th.”
